Man caught posting skunk cannabis
http://www.bridlingtonfreepress.co.uk/n ... 5152858.jp" onclick="window.open(this.href);return false;
POST Office staff with a keen sense of smell caught a whiff of cannabis from a package.
It led to a man appearing in court for sending skunk cannabis to his brother-in-law in Bridlington.
Ian Owen, of New Lane, appeared at Pontefract Magistrates' Court and pleaded guilty to sending 5.52g of the class C drug in two foil wraps to Stephen Nunn in Bridlington on November 8.
Workers at Upton Post Office contacted police after smelling the cannabis and 41-year-old Owen was arrested.
Mitigating, Richard Pinto said: "Sending drugs with a powerful smell through Royal Mail is not the most sophisticated way of doing it.
"His brother-in-law has a health condition and would have used the cannabis for pain relief. No money changed hands."
Owen was fined £85 and ordered to pay £60 in costs and a £15 victim surcharge.
